Developing User Requirements Training: The Key to Project Success

Course 315
4 DAY COURSE
Price: $2,512.00
Course Outline

Learn to write user requirements in this Developing User Requirements training through an immersive, simulated case study. The course takes you on a complete journey through modern requirements development and management — from discovering stakeholder needs to sustaining delivered value. You’ll master both Predictive and Agile approaches, enhanced with AI-assisted techniques that modernize every phase of the lifecycle: Discovery, Analysis, Definition, Validation, and Evolution.

Through real-world case studies, team simulations, and applied labs, you’ll learn how to translate business needs into measurable outcomes, write clear, testable requirements, and continuously improve value delivery.

Whether you work in government, technology, or product development, this course builds the mindset and tools needed to manage complexity, uncertainty, and change with confidence.

The course aligns with the IIBA® BABOK® Guide and PMI® standards, and satisfies Professional Development requirements for CBAP®, PMP®, and Agile certifications.

Developing User Requirements Training: The Key to Project Success Benefits

  • In this User Requirements training, you will learn how to:

    • Apply modern discovery techniques to uncover true stakeholder needs using structured elicitation, interviews, focus groups, and observation.
    • Use AI-powered tools to summarize, classify, and refine stakeholder input and improve collaboration across all the phases, while maintaining ethical human oversight.
    • Write effective, testable requirements for predictive projects and user stories for Agile projects using best-practice quality criteria.
    • Validate requirements, evolve and sustain value post-delivery.
  • Developing User Requirements Training Prerequisites

    This is a foundational level training course available to anyone who already develops user requirements in their day-to-day job and wants to enhance their career, or someone new to user requirements looking to enhance their knowledge and broaden their career options.

  • Developing User Requirements Continuing Education Information

    This course is eligible for 15 AXELOS My PRINCE2 CPD points. Learn more now — PRINCE2® CPD Information ›

    ITIL®, PRINCE2®, PRINCE2 Agile®, AgileSHIFT®, MoP®, and MSP® are registered trademarks of AXELOS Limited, used under permission of AXELOS Limited. All rights reserved. 

AI-Driven User Requirements Course Outline

Learning Objectives

Module 1: From Needs to Value – Defining Requirements

  • Clear, value-driven requirements influence project success
  • Requirements hierarchy from Business to Transition
  • The flow of modern requirements journey
  • Well-defined requirements reduce risks and enable measurable business outcomes

Module 2: The Art of Discovery: Listening for Value

  • Identify stakeholder roles
  • Apply elicitation techniques such as interviews, focus groups, workshops, brainstorming, observation, and document analysis.
  • Build a Discovery worksheet to capture and organize gathered information.
  • Use prompt-based AI tools to summarize interviews, highlight patterns, and suggest missing questions.
  • Transform raw notes into structured needs and value statements 
  • Apply ethical and privacy practices when using AI during stakeholder elicitation.

Module 3: Analyze: Making Sense of Discoveries

  • Distinguish stated vs real requirements and refine them through collaboration.
  • Develop user profiles to represent primary and secondary stakeholders.
  • Model processes using diagrams (BPMN, flowcharts, use cases, hierarchies) to visualize workflows.
  • Perform gap analysis to bridge current and desired states and derive new capabilities.
  • Prioritize requirements using MoSCoW, relative value ranking, or timeboxing.
  • Use AI to detect missing process steps, conflicts, and redundancies in requirements.

Module 4: Define (Predictive): Turning Vision into Value through Structured Requirements

  • Write well-formed, testable requirements that align with business objectives.
  • Apply checklist for clarity, precision, and testability.
  • Create requirements based on process maps and gap analysis results..
  • Apply AI drafting techniques to transform process steps into first-pass requirement statements.
  • Detect and correct ambiguity, passive voice, and duplicates with AI language auditing.
  • Integrate traceability matrices to link requirements to analysis and validation activities.

Module 5: Define (Agile): Delivering Value Incrementally through User Stories

  • Differentiate predictive specification from Agile conversational requirements.
  • Convert stakeholder needs into Epics, Features, and User Stories within a Product Backlog.
  • Write clear, testable User Stories
  • Apply Definition of Ready (DoR) criteria to assess story quality and decomposition
  • Develop acceptance criteria and a shared Definition of Done (DoD).
  • Use AI tools to generate, refine, and cluster stories for backlog creation and refinement.

Module 6: Validate: Measuring Business Outcomes

  • Compare validation in Predictive and Agile lifecycles.
  • Differentiate verification from validation.
  • Develop acceptance criteria, validation plans, and metrics for business outcomes.
  • Use traceability matrices to link requirements to tests and results.
  • Confirm value delivery with User Acceptance Testing (UAT) and Sprint Reviews.
  • Apply AI to perform quality checks for ambiguity, completeness, and testability.
  • Generate automated Given/When/Then test cases
  • Maintain ethical AI governance — humans own decisions and acceptance authority.

Module 7: Evolve: Sustaining and Expanding Value

  • Manage continuous improvement through change control, backlog refinement, and governance boards.
  • Use analytics-driven feedback loops to detect trends and emerging requirements.
  • Apply predictive and Agile governance frameworks.
  • Maintain traceability and configuration management.
  • Use AI to summarize stakeholder feedback and analyze impact of change requests.
  • Evaluate ROI and value sustainment through analytics.
  • Reinforce ethical oversight — AI advises, humans decide.

Module 8: Course Summary and Next Steps

  • Review the Requirements Journey (Discover - Analyze - Define - Validate - Evolve).
  • Apply AI responsibly across the journey to accelerate insight and quality.
  • Build a personal action plan to apply learned techniques to real projects.
Course Dates
Attendance Method
Additional Details (optional)